The most important thing that the successful "Home Grown" websites have in common is:

1. They got started.
2. They don't get discouraged by mistakes.
3. They learn from there mistakes.
4. They remain persistent in reaching there netreprenuer goals.
5. They focused on one thing and did it to the best of there ability.
6. They seen what the competition was up to and used it to there advantage.
7. They educated themselves with the best marketing strategies and techniques.
8. They used advertisement in many forms.
9. They chose something of interest to keep themselves from losing interest in there project.
10. They didn't fall prey to those who told them they were wasteing there time and money.

I strongly suggest you would do the same. After all work should be something you enjoy, not dread. If you can't enjoy what you are doing it will be difficult to motivate yourself to continue on when problems arise.

8.) There are many different forms of advertisement. Don't use just one and hope it will work magic for you. I would suggest using several of the best ones. News letters and word of mouth are a great place to start. When people like your site make, it easy for them to tell there family and friends by clicking on a link. Make it easy for them to sign up for your news letter. Use visible links, forms, and pop up or unders so they know you have one.

Use banners and link exchange options. Create a link that lets others know how to link to you. Create an affiliate program if you have something to sell. This allows others to market your product with little to no effort on your part. You could offer a percentage or flat fee for any sale made through there link. Use your imagination and come up with other creative ideas of your own.
